The short version

Doral is wealthier than most US places, with a median household income of $53,060. The city has more than doubled in size since 1990, adding 17,312 residents. 48% of adults hold a bachelor's degree or higher, well above the national rate of 24%. Median home value is $164,200. Households here earn about 37% more than the Florida median.
